8. The Genius Of Laura Brevetti

McDevitt was/is a wily one.

The judge deemed that Jerry was too close to Hulk Hogan personally. That meant McDevitt couldn't handle Vince's defence when Hulk took to the stand to testify. In a genius move, Jerry brought another attorney called Laura Brevetti into the mix. She was well-drilled and knew exactly what her role was.

Amazingly, Brevetti represented McMahon and cross examined Hogan in the process. Meanwhile, McDevitt was able to cross examine the 'Hulkster' from afar himself and advise accordingly. That's quite incredible attention to detail from Jerry, and it's almost hard not to applaud him for adapting on the fly.

Almost everybody on the WWF side guessed that Hogan would bury McMahon too, but that didn't necessarily happen. In fact, Hulk said that perhaps the entire wrestling industry should pay, and told the jury that Vince wasn't some isolated problem for workers plying their trade in the biz.

McDevitt pointed out that this was a blow to the prosecution.
